Transaction c66b7504a0b696c56a72a8d13f59c3f31ca2c41ccadedf429635c230956e3a37
1 Input
2 Outputs
- c66b7504a0b696c56a72a8d13f59c3f31ca2c41ccadedf429635c230956e3a37:0
- c66b7504a0b696c56a72a8d13f59c3f31ca2c41ccadedf429635c230956e3a37:1
value 8030000
address 1Dd5KXnqeEYkaQ8QcReSAWMjRoLW2iR91A
value 88933
address 1Jrvexdxw6uoRphS81bPG3iYXmEkLR7h6j